What They Do

ENERCON focuses exclusively on onshore wind turbine technology and is known for its innovative development of gearless direct drive systems that reduce maintenance efforts and increase reliability. These systems utilize ring-shaped synchronous machines, either with permanent magnets (PMG) for the EP5 platform models or electrically excited generators for the EP3 models. The rotor blades are optimized to provide high energy yield, noise reduction, and minimized stress (source: enercon.de). The current product portfolio includes two platforms: the EP5 for medium to low wind sites with models like the E-175 EP5 with 6-7 MW rated power and a rotor diameter of 175 m, as well as the EP3 for medium wind conditions, offering versatile configurations up to several MW. These support hybrid integrations, including battery storage and grid connections (source: enercon.de).

Projects & Track Record

Notable completed projects include the Feldheim regional regulation power plant in Brandenburg, Germany, inaugurated in 2015, which features integrated wind and storage systems for grid regulation. Another example is the E-115/3 MW prototype in Lower Saxony, introduced in 2013 and transitioned to series production in 2014. Additionally, nearshore installations of the E-112 were realized in Wybelsumer Polder and on the Ems River in 2004 (source: jidipi.com). Current major projects include the Janneby wind farm in Germany, where ENERCON recently commissioned the first E-175 EP5 E2 turbine, feeding electricity into the grid.

Recent Developments

In the past two years, ENERCON has announced a strategic realignment to focus on turbine delivery, modular services, and integrated hybrid solutions such as wind + storage for grid-connected systems. CEO Udo Bauer emphasized the importance of partnerships for power generation, storage, and grid integration (source: windtech-international.com). Key contracts include the commissioning of the Janneby wind farm in Germany, while there are no public records of acquisitions or mergers for the years 2023-2025.

ENERCON has been one of the technology leaders in the wind power sector for 40 years. As the first manufacturer of wind turbines, the company used a gearless drive concept that is a characteristic of all ENERCON wind turbines. ENERCON is also at the forefront in other areas, such as rotor blade design, control technology, grid connection technology, and with its wide range of technological new developments, proves its innovative strength time and again.
